BTW, I'm confused on the seeding this year. ARe the Bulls the 3 seed right now or the 5? I'm not sure if it's seeded strictly by record this year, or is it the 3 division winners and best 2nd place team are seeded by record?

 

IF the Bulls finish 3rd in their division and 3rd in the East, are they the 3-seed, or are they behind the other 2 division winners also at the 5th seed?

 

It's the latter (3 division winners and best 2nd place team seeded by record). They are seeded 5th right now, but they would have homecourt advantage over the 4 seed-and if they and the 3 seed somehow reached the conference finals together, they would have homecourt advantage over them as well.
